Recipe with ingredients from our Market
Strawberry Spinach Salad from Martha Stewart, prep time 10 mins., 2 servings (multiply for more servings)
Ingredients
2 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
1 tablespoon white balsamic vinegar
Coarse salt and freshly ground pepper
4 cups lightly packed baby spinach
6 ounces strawberries (1 1/2 cups) hulled and thinly sliced
1/4 cups almonds (1 1/2 ounces), toasted and coarsely chopped
1 tablespoon sesame seeds, toasted
2 ounces feta, crumbled
Directions
Whisk together oil and vinegar in a large bowl. Season with salt and pepper. Add spinach, strawberries, almonds, sesame seeds, and feta. Gently toss until spinach is evenly coated with dressing. Serve immediately.
